About This Book

The gentle rustle of feathers and the soft splash of water fill the warm island air as the sun dips below the horizon. One by one, the Abaco Parrot, the flamingo, and the shy hutia find their cozy resting spots, snuggling in for the night. Feel the calm settle over the island as all the sleepy heads drift into dreams.

Quick Assessment

This soothing bedtime book introduces young children to island wildlife as various animals settle down to sleep. Designed for early readers aged 5 to 8 and appropriate for even younger children, it combines simple text with interactive elements to encourage engagement. Its calming, nature-inspired theme makes it an excellent choice for winding down at bedtime.
